Kyrill Detinov composed on 2014-04-01 09:45 (UTC+0400):
Recently updated my Factory running workstation (x86_64, Xfce).
Monospace font interval is increased badly.
I'm sure, I use DejaVu Sans Mono as a monospace font.
I choose 'monospace 9' in programs settings.
There is a screenshot: http://susepaste.org/view/simple/38919191
Changing to 'DejaVu Sans Mono 9':
http://susepaste.org/view/simple/70371539
It looks like it was before.
% fc-match Monospace
Fontconfig warning: "/etc/fonts/conf.d/56-user.conf", line 14: reading
configurations from ~/.fonts.conf is deprecated. please move it
to /home/kent/.config/fontconfig/fonts.conf manually Monospace:
"Monospace" "Regular"
The problem is some ghostscript* package installs font files literally named
Monospace*. Make them go away and the excessive line spacing for generic
monospace goes away.
cf. https://bugzilla.opensuse.org/show_bug.cgi?id=856731
